Beecher, Flint, MI Local Guide

Cheapest Available Beecher Apartments for Rent

 

The cheapest available apartment rental in the Beecher area of Flint, MI is a 1 Bed unit found at Arbor Lane Apartments priced from $775. Country Cove Apartments has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$950. Here are the most affordable Beecher apartments for rent in Flint, MI:

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Beecher Apartments

What is the price of a cheap apartment in Beecher?

The cheapest apartment in Beecher is Arbor Lane Apartments which is listed at $775, while the average apartment in Beecher costs $815.

What types of apartments are the cheapest in Beecher?

Student, low-income, and by-the-bed apartments are typically the cheapest rentals in most cities, though they require qualifying criteria to rent. There are 2 regular apartments in Beecher that we think qualify as ‘cheap apartments’ that do not have special requirements to apply to rent.
